  • The New Scams Hitting Professionals (Most People Don’t See It Coming) [Chills 258]
    2026/03/18

    🚨 Think you’re too smart to get scammed?

    Think again.

    Sit with Beaver Chua, Managing Director and Head of Group Anti-Fraud at OCBC Group - a former police officer now leading the fight against scams inside one of Singapore’s largest banks.

    Many scam victims today aren’t careless. They’re educated professionals and investors who thought they knew better.

    In this episode, we explore:

    • Why white-collar professionals are prime scam targets
    • How investment and government impersonation scams actually work
    • The powerful role of pressure and secrecy in scam tactics
    • How AI and new technology could make scams even harder to detect

    If you think it won’t happen to you, this conversation might change your mind.
